Although the viscoelastic properties of the bladder wall depend on it, and large numbers of
patients suffer from diseases that give rise to stiff, fibrotic bladders (e.g., neurogenic bladder,

outlet obstruction, underactive bladder, radiation cystitis), we know little about the bladder's
